Insurance has become an essential financial protection tool that helps individuals manage risk, protect assets, and maintain financial stability during unexpected situations, and understanding how to compare insurance policies helps customers choose the best coverage while reducing financial risk and maximizing benefits. Many people purchase insurance without comparing different policies, which often leads to higher premiums, limited coverage, or claim difficulties. A proper insurance policy comparison helps individuals select suitable protection plans based on financial needs, coverage benefits, and affordability.


One of the most important factors when comparing insurance policies is coverage benefits because coverage determines the level of financial protection provided by the policy. Different insurance plans offer different types of protection, including life coverage, health expenses, vehicle damage, or property protection. Higher coverage provides better financial security but may involve higher premium cost. Individuals should evaluate coverage limits carefully to ensure adequate protection against financial loss.
Premium cost is another major factor in insurance policy comparison because it directly affects long-term financial commitment. Insurance premiums vary based on coverage level, policy duration, risk factors, and insurer pricing. Choosing the lowest premium is not always beneficial because lower-cost policies may provide limited coverage or higher deductibles. Comparing premium cost with coverage benefits helps individuals select policies that provide maximum value and financial protection.


Policy exclusions are also important when comparing insurance plans because exclusions specify situations that are not covered by the policy. Understanding policy exclusions helps individuals avoid claim rejection and financial loss during emergencies. Many policyholders ignore exclusion clauses, which later results in claim disputes. Reviewing policy terms carefully ensures clarity and prevents future complications.


Claim settlement ratio is one of the most important indicators of insurance company reliability because it reflects the percentage of claims settled successfully by the insurer. Higher claim settlement ratio indicates better customer trust and smoother claim processing. Comparing claim settlement performance helps individuals choose reliable insurance providers that provide faster and fair claim settlement.


Waiting period is another factor that must be considered when comparing insurance policies, especially in health insurance plans. Some policies require waiting period before certain benefits become available. Shorter waiting periods provide faster access to coverage and improve policy value. Understanding waiting period conditions helps individuals choose suitable insurance plans.
Deductibles also affect insurance policy performance because they represent the amount policyholders must pay before insurance coverage begins. Higher deductibles reduce premium cost but increase out-of-pocket expenses during claims, while lower deductibles provide better financial protection with higher premium cost. Selecting appropriate deductible balance helps manage financial risk.


Network service providers are important for insurance policies such as health insurance and vehicle insurance because insurers partner with hospitals or service centers to provide cashless claim services. Larger network coverage improves accessibility to services and simplifies claim process. Individuals should compare network availability when selecting insurance policies.
Add-on benefits enhance insurance coverage and provide additional financial protection. Common add-ons include accident coverage, critical illness coverage, zero depreciation cover, and emergency assistance services. Comparing available add-ons helps individuals customize insurance policies according to personal needs and risk factors.


Policy tenure and renewal conditions are also important because long-term policies provide continuous protection and reduce renewal risk. Some policies offer lifetime renewal benefits, while others have limited renewal terms. Understanding renewal conditions helps maintain uninterrupted financial protection.
Customer service quality is another important factor in insurance policy comparison because efficient customer support improves claim experience and policy management. Insurance companies with responsive customer support provide better assistance during emergencies and claim processing.
